Nuevo León , or New Leon, officially the Free and Sovereign State of Nuevo León , is one of the 31 states which, with Mexico City, compose the 32 Federal Entities of Mexico. It is divided into 51 municipalities and its capital city is Monterrey. It is located in Northeastern Mexico. It is bordered by the states of Tamaulipas to the north and east, San Luis Potosí to the south, and Coahuila to the west. To the north, Nuevo León has a 15 kilometer stretch of the U.S.–Mexico border adjacent to the U.S. state of Texas.   • 1. Casino de Monterrey Monterrey
    On August 25, 2011, members of Los Zetas set a casino on fire in Monterrey, Nuevo León, Mexico, killing 52 people.The attack left over a dozen injured, and over 35 trapped for several hours before the Mexican forces arrived at the place a few minutes after the incident. Media reports said the majority of those killed were women, including one who was pregnant. Although the government crackdown of the drug cartels dates back to 2006, Monterrey became an increasingly violent city in 2010, due to the rupture of the Gulf Cartel and Los Zetas.Surveillance videos show how four vehicles with several well-armed gunmen arrived at the entrance of Casino Royale.   • 3. Palacio De Gobierno Monterrey
    The Palacio de Gobierno, or the Government Palace of Nuevo León, is a state government building in Monterrey, the capital city of Nuevo León state, in northern Mexico. The Neoclassical style building is located in the northernmost section of the Macroplaza in the city. The Palacio de Gobierno is the location of the office of the Governor of Nuevo León.

  • 4. Tribunal Superior de Justicia Monterrey
    The Superior Court of Justice of Nuevo León is the judicial branch of government of Nuevo León. Ministers of the Court are elected by the state congress from a list presented by the governor. The Superior Court meets in Monterrey in the Superior Court of Justice Building.
